Capacity and form factor
The Micron 7400 PRO is a 3.84TB NVMe solid-state drive built in the M.2 22110 form factor. It uses PCIe 4.0 signalling and 3D TLC NAND to deliver sequential reads of 6600 MB/s and writes of 3200 MB/s. The drive targets enterprise workloads that need high capacity and consistent throughput in a slim module.
Motherboard slot and keying
Verify that your board provides an M.2 socket wired for PCIe 4.0 x4 and that it accepts the longer 22110 length. The slot must use an M-key connector; B-key or shorter 2280-only sockets will not fit this module. Confirm the system BIOS recognises NVMe boot devices if you plan to use it as a primary drive.
Thermals and power
Under sustained load the controller and NAND generate noticeable heat, so adequate airflow or a motherboard heatsink is advisable. The drive has no moving parts, so it operates silently. Power draw scales with the 6600 MB/s read and 3200 MB/s write activity levels typical of enterprise workflows.

Does the Micron 7400 PRO M.2-22110 include a heatsink or mounting screw in the box?
The drive ships as a bare M.2-22110 module; a heatsink and M.2 mounting screw are not included and must be sourced separately.
